Crunchy Lemon Slice

Preparation time 25 minutes. Baking time 40 minutes. Cooling time minimum of 1 hour

Ingredients

(Makes 16 squares)

  • 1 ¼ cups plain flour
  • ½ tsp bicarbonate of soda
  • 1 ¼ cups rolled oats
  • ½ tsp salt
  • ¼ cup raw sugar
  • ½ cup soft brown sugar
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• ¾ cup/175g melted butter
  • 1 tin sweetened condensed milk
  • Juice (approx. 1/3 cup) and finely grated rind (approx. 1 tbsp) of 2 lemons
  • 2 large egg yolks

Method

  1. Preheat conventional oven to 170°C and line a 20cm square slice tin
  2. Sift the flour and bicarbonate of soda into a large mixing bowl then add the oats, salt and sugars and mix well
  3. Stir vanilla into the melted butter then pour over the dry ingredients and stir until well combined
  4. Press half of the mixture into the bottom of the prepared tin and bake in the pre-heated oven for 15 minutes
  5. While this is baking, grate and squeeze the lemons then whisk together the condensed milk, lemon juice and rind and the egg yolks until well blended
  6. Remove the base from the oven after it has baked for 15 minutes and pour the lemon mixture over it and spread into an even layer. Sprinkle the remaining crumble mixture on top of the lemon layer and bake in the oven for around 20 minutes or until lightly golden
  7. Remove from the oven and allow to cool. Refrigerate for at least one hour before cutting into squares.

Store in an airtight container in the fridge
